Méthode : 1. Utilisez "yum -y install vsftpd" pour installer vsftpd ; 2. Utilisez "chkconfig iptables off" pour désactiver le pare-feu 3. Modifiez le fichier vsftp pour permettre à l'utilisateur root de se connecter ; le mode désactivé dans la config et redémarrez.
L'environnement d'exploitation de ce tutoriel : système linux7.3, ordinateur Dell G3.
Commande :
yum -y install vsftpd
service vsftpd start
2 Désactivez le pare-feu
1. ) Il prendra effet après le redémarrage
Activer :chkconfig iptables on
chkconfig iptables off
service iptables start
service iptables stop
3 Par défaut, vsftp n'autorise pas le root. Les utilisateurs peuvent se connecter. Ce problème peut être résolu en modifiant les restrictions.
Trouvez d'abord le répertoire de configuration de
vsftp[root@localhost vsftpd]# pwd /etc/vsftpd [root@localhost vsftpd]# ls chroot_list ftpusers user_list vsftpd.conf vsftpd_conf_migrate.sh [root@localhost vsftpd]# 修改 [root@localhost vsftpd]# cat ftpusers # Users that are not allowed to login via ftp #root bin daemon adm lp sync shutdown halt mail news uucp operator games nobody 修改 [root@localhost vsftpd]# cat user_list # vsftpd userlist # If userlist_deny=NO, only allow users in this file # If userlist_deny=YES (default), never allow users in this file, and # do not even prompt for a password. # Note that the default vsftpd pam config also checks /etc/vsftpd/ftpusers # for users that are denied. #root bin daemon adm lp sync shutdown halt mail news uucp operator games nobody
4. Changez le mode d'application dans /etc/selinux/config sur désactivé, puis redémarrez
Apprentissage recommandé : Tutoriel vidéo Linux
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!